Just a few hours after the serious traffic accident on Friday afternoon on Seebergstrasse in St. Veit, another driver rolled into the ditch on the Klagenfurt Expressway (S37). The emergency services took action again.
Shortly after midnight, an accident occurred on the S37: a 27-year-old driver was driving towards the capital when he suddenly left the road between the St. Veit Nord and Mitte intersections.
“At 12.29 p.m., the St. Veit/Glan fire brigade and the Thalsdorf volunteer fire brigade were warned for safety work,” says a firefighter. Fortunately, this operation did not produce a similarly terrible picture as shortly before. two were seriously injured in an accident on Seebergstrasse in St. Veit.
Lenker was able to free himself
Although the 27-year-old’s car ended up in the ditch and came to rest on its roof, the 27-year-old driver was miraculously able to free himself and climb out of the wreckage. “He was handed over to the Red Cross and then taken to hospital with injuries of an unknown nature,” de Florianis said. It is not known exactly how the accident could have happened.
Road closed, traffic diverted
